Harris, 63, was shot in the back Thursday night in the 1600 block of Tennyson Avenue.

A shooting victim was critically hurt Thursday night in Dayton.
Crews were dispatched shortly after 8:15 p.m. to the 1600 block of Tennyson Avenue.

According to a Dayton police report, 63-year-old Rosemarie Harris was “shot by another, resulting in life-threatening injuries.”
Harris was taken to Miami Valley Hospital, where she was undergoing surgery late Thursday night.
No suspect information was available.
